Nam Cat Tien National Park is set up in January 13th, 1992 and listed in protected area then. The most outstanding characteristic of this park is wet and lowland tropical forest. There is a myth about the formation of Cat Tien National Park. Long time ago, a hunter saw a strange and sparkling cylinder; he was so curious that he shot into that cylinder. Suddenly, from the holy cylinder, a strong current angrily flowed forming a vast wetland area and huge lakes. On the sand near the lake, tales were playing and singing. Deer, herds, rhinos were grazing around the stream, birds were singing and butterflies were flying over blooming flowers making up peaceful and romantic scenery like in the fairy tale. Cat Tien in Vietnamese means the place of gods and fairies.
Nam Cat Tien National Park not only has beautiful scenery with different terrains of river, stream, waterfall, wetland area, mountains but also the rich and diverse flora and fauna with many endemic and rare species in protected list. Especially, Bau Sau – one in two wetlands in Vietnam is an interesting destination. Moreover, Nam Cat Tien National Park is living place of Stieng and Ma ethnics in Vietnam. With traditional lifestyle, unique cultural features and authentic festivals of buffalo sacrifice, tales and myths, and sole musical instruments, life of Stieng and Ma ethnic in Nam Cat Tien National Park will fascinate tourists’ desire of exploring.
Thanks to tourism potential, managers of Nam Cat Tien National Park have promoted different types of tourism for different goals: discover academic research, relax, volunteer, so on. Read moreWhen to Go
Vietnam spans three distinct climate zones over 1,600 kilometers. Generally, spring (March to April) and autumn (September to November) provide mild, agreeable temperatures and clear skies across northern, central, and southern regions simultaneously.
For coastal beach relaxation in Central Vietnam (Danang, Hoi An, Nha Trang), dry and sunny weather extends from February through August.
